On another matter, Jesse can we pin this maybe??

For the 3-gun matches, plan on 75 pistol, 75 rifle and 50 shotshell, each and everytime! always bring 5-10 slugs. If we need any special shotgun ammo like buckshot, that will be anounced, but if you always plan on that you will be fine. Set-up will always start around 2:00 p.m. on the Friday before. I don't have the time nor the inclination to always post the round count or the stages, just show up and shoot! ( Note: these are the minimum and I personally bring 100 pistol, 100 rifle.)
